1) Memory corruption

EUVDB-ID: #VU15331

Risk: Low

CVSSv3.1: 6.5 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: N/A

CWE-ID: CWE-119 - Memory corruption

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.

The weakness exists due to boundary error when executing the provided test script, after encountering second file. A remote attacker can trigger memory corruption and cause the application to crash.

Mitigation

The vulnerability has been addressed in the versions 7.1.23, 7.2.11.

Vulnerable software versions

PHP: 7.1.0 - 7.2.10

2) Segmentation fault

EUVDB-ID: #VU15332

Risk: Low

CVSSv3.1: 6.5 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: N/A

CWE-ID: CWE-264 - Permissions, Privileges, and Access Controls

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.

The weakness exists due to segfault during compile-time evaluation of disabled function in opcache (SCCP). A remote attacker can trigger segmentation fault and cause the application to crash.

Mitigation

Update to version 7.2.11.

Vulnerable software versions

PHP: 7.2.0 - 7.2.10

3) Segmentation fault

EUVDB-ID: #VU15333

Risk: Low

CVSSv3.1: 6.5 [C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:N/I:N/A:H/E:U/RL:O/RC:C]

CVE-ID: N/A

CWE-ID: CWE-264 - Permissions, Privileges, and Access Controls

Exploit availability: No

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.

The weakness exists due to segfault in shutdown function after memory limit error. A remote attacker can trigger segmentation fault and cause the application to crash.

Mitigation

Update to version 7.1.23.

Vulnerable software versions

PHP: 7.1.0 - 7.1.22
